Hi,

I have an electrician coming around tomorrow and my electricity will be out for a few hours 3 - 4max, is there anything I can do to ensure minimal problems?

thanks
 
I would stop by a store to see if you can get a battery pack to plug the airator too - - other than that you should be fine - just for that short amount of time, oxygenating the water should be enough IMO
 
Dont worry about the temperature, it should drop slowly and shouldnt affect the fish. Your main concern would be the filter....
 
they turned my electricity off for a few hours once, and all the fish were fine.

cheers :good:
 
You shouldn't have any problems at all. Water holds temperature very well so you should not see much of a temp rise or drop in 3 or 4 hours. The bacteria should be fine too. The one exception to that is if you have bio-wheel filters. On those, the wheel, which is where a large amount of your bacteria is, can easily dry out in that time frame so you would need to take precautions to make sure that doesn't happen.
